What does Ace Africa do?

Ace Africa works in hard-to-reach communities in Kenya and Tanzania, where vulnerable children, youth and marginalised people face poverty, food insecurity, sexual and gender-based violence, and lack of access to health, education, protection and wellbeing services. In Kenya, 43% of the population live on less than $1.25 a day, and in Tanzania that goes up to 68%. Ace Africa enables children and their communities to take responsibility for their own health, wellbeing and development.
